We design, manufacture and supply an exceptionally
diverse range of spring products, wire forms and metal
pressings.
Spring Manufacture - we manufacture a limitless section
of tension and compression springs with a wide range
of end formings and metal finishes to suit a multitude
of applications.
Wire Forming - Our CNC production operations provides
us with the ability to support the most complex designs
of wire formed components.
Metal Pressing - with a wide range of metal pressing
equipment we have the capability to produce standard
line pressings as well as customised pressings in the
most effective manner.

| Robert James Black Robert James
Black Managing Director of National Springs and
Wire Products Pty. Ltd. was born into the family
General Cartage Contracting business of James
Black and Sons which was established in 1900.
In 1964 Robert decided to break with family tradition
and joined Industrial Springs in Kensington, Victoria,
who were manufacturers of springs and wire products.
The company's owner James Morley Collins become
Robert's mentor in life.
In 1973 the Collins family appointed Robert to
the position of General Manager.
In 1976 Robert proposed a strategic expansion
of the Industrial Springs business through the
acquisition of Apex Springs. When this did not
proceed, the owner of Apex Springs, Crofton Robert
Mudge, offered Robert a deal to take over the
company and pay it off out of the future profits.
Robert accepted the offer and took on the challenge
as proprietor of his own enterprise. |

As Apex Springs developed, it acquired Industrial
Springs in 1984, Specialised Springs in 1986 and
a substantial shareholding of Lloyd B Moss Springs
in 1988.
Robert and Lloyd decided that the business would
function more effectively and productively if
they were consolidated under one roof and in 1989
the new company of Aust-Group Springs Pty. Ltd.
was formed. A new manufacturing complex was constructed
on a 5 acre site in Campbellfield which is a suburb
approximately 25 kilometres north of the centre
of Melbourne.
In 1991 Aust-Group Springs acquired the Salter
Spring Division.
With divisions and affiliates now operating throughout
Australia,
Robert and Lloyd decided a name change was appropriate
to truly
reflect the present and future direction of this
100% owned Australian manufacturing group of companies
and hence National Springs and
Wire Products Pty. Ltd. was born.
